Package: python-x2go Sevrity: important
Hi Pavel, Jan,
TL;DR; for the bug tracker... Python X2Go 0.5.0.x freezes during
X2GoControlSession.connect() when used with gevent 0.13.6. With Python
0.4.0.x no such freeze could be observed.
